
SPE Heavy Oil Conference—Canada
June 11-13, 2013 | BMO Centre, Stampede Park – Palomino Rooms
In 2013, the Society of Petroleum Engineers will host the SPE Heavy Oil Conference—Canada in conjunction with Gas & Oil Expo and will feature a notable lineup of speakers and presentations that explores the challenges facing the industry — from the ground to market.

Taking place 11 – 13 June at BMO Centre at Stampede Park in Calgary, the conference will provide international perspectives on best practices and technological advances in the exploration and production of heavy oil, as well as the opportunities and challenges faced in the process. View the program featuring a broad range of topics, including:
- Geomechanics and geochemistry in heavy oil fields
- In-situ recover processes, thermal, solvent, and cold production methods
- Oil Sands mining and production techniques
- Reservoir evaluation, fluid characterization, modelling, and simulation
- Sustaining production and improving recovery of mature oil fields.
